標題: 一個有效達成網頁伺服器系統負載平衡的方法
An Effective Method to Achieve Load Balance for Web Server System Design
作者: 黃尚偉
Shang-Wei Huang
陳正
Cheng Chen
資訊科學與工程研究所
關鍵字: 網頁伺服器;負載平衡;工作分配伺服器;Web Server;Load Balance;Dispatcher Server
公開日期: 2001
摘要: 近年來,隨著網際網路的成長,許多在網路的應用已經被發展出來以改善人類的生活,其中最有影響力的應用之一就是網頁伺服器系統。現在,很多的企業都在網頁伺服器上發展應用軟體來服務客戶,例如股票交易系統和電子商務等。因此擁有一個高效能的網頁伺服器系統就顯得重要。在這篇論文中,我們在現有的網路架構下設計一個網頁伺服器系統,並且提出一個有效的方法來達成網頁伺服器負載平衡,此方法稱作以群組化為基礎動態更新工作分配表方法。在這方法中,我們會提出一個有效的群組化方法,將具有高度關聯性的檔案分配在同一群組。接著,我們分配這些群組到適當的網頁伺服器上,並讓所有的網頁伺服器能處理相同個數的使用者要求。最後,我們動態更新工作分配表,並且長時間的維持網頁伺服器負載平衡。根據效能評估的結果,我們的方法在網頁伺服器的回應時間和負載平衡的表現上都比其它的方法要來得好。此外,不管在小規模或大規模的系統架構下,我們也都能提供更好的服務品質(QoS)。詳細的設計原理及效能評估將會在此論文中一一介紹。
Recently, with the growth of network, many applications on the network have been developed to improve the human life. One of the powerful applications is the World Wide Web system. Nowadays, many enterprises develop web applications to service clients, such as stock trading and E-commerce. Therefore, to have a high performance web server system is important. In this thesis, we design a web system based on the network infrastructure and propose an effective method called Grouping Based Dynamic Updating method to improve loading balance on web servers. In our method, we will use it to group the strongly related documents together. Then we distribute the groups among web server and keep them to handle the same number of client requests. Finally, we dynamically update dispatch table, and sustain the loading balance on web servers constantly. According to the performance evaluations, our method is superior to other schemes in response time and loading balance status. Besides, our method also can offer a better QoS no matter in small-scale or large-scale web system. The detail design concept and performance evaluations will be described in the literature.
URI: http://140.113.39.130/cdrfb3/record/nctu/#NT900392016
http://hdl.handle.net/11536/68430
顯示於類別:畢業論文